Shipping and Payment
When placing an order, the Buyer may choose the following payment options:
- Prepayment for the ordered goods;
- Payment for the goods upon receipt at the branch of the postal company.
All prices on the website are indicated in hryvnias including VAT.
When choosing the "Prepayment" option, the Buyer may pay for the ordered goods online by bank card in a secure mode or request an invoice for payment by bank transfer. The invoice will be sent to the Buyer after the order is confirmed, to their email address. The invoice must be paid in full within three banking days from the date of its issue. The Buyer may pay the received invoice in any convenient way. The paid goods will be shipped to the Buyer on the next business day after the full crediting of funds to the Seller’s settlement account.
When the Buyer chooses the "Payment upon receipt" option, the goods are shipped to the Buyer after the order is confirmed. The cost of the "Payment upon receipt" service is calculated based on the relevant tariffs of the transport company and is paid by the Buyer upon receipt of the goods. The "Payment upon receipt" service does not apply to orders with a total weight of more than 30 kilograms.
In accordance with the current legislation of Ukraine, when paying by bank transfer all necessary documents will be signed with an electronic digital signature (EDS) and provided to the Buyer in electronic form. Upon request and at the Buyer’s expense, the documents in paper form may be sent to the Buyer by the transport company.
Primary documents signed with an electronic digital signature are considered original documents in accordance with the Law of Ukraine "On Electronic Trust Services" and "On Electronic Documents and Electronic Document Management". The use of EDS without prior approval of this right is regulated by Article 9 of the Law of Ukraine "On Accounting and Financial Reporting in Ukraine", according to which primary accounting documents may be drawn up on paper or machine media, and may also be signed using EDS. The Buyer may sign the received documents in electronic document management systems or on the website of the Qualified Provider of Electronic Trust Services of the State Tax Service of Ukraine.
Depending on the order conditions, the goods are delivered at the expense of the Buyer or the Seller based on the relevant tariffs of the postal (transport) company. The weight of each item and the total weight of the order will be indicated in the "Cart" section.
After the order is confirmed, the following will be sent to the Buyer by email:
- A unique four-digit PIN code;
- A link to track the order status;
- The number of the transport declaration.
On average, the delivery time of the goods by the postal company is two business days, depending on the region of Ukraine and weather conditions. Receipt of the goods at the branch of the transport company is possible only by the person or organization specified when placing the order. To receive the goods, the Buyer must have the number of the transport declaration and an identity document. Additional services of the postal company may be ordered at the Buyer’s expense.
